Thank you to the Moon Rangers for bringing their project to Blanche.
This was a project done by the Digital electronics class at the highschool. Through UAH, we are participating in the Falcon project, where we will be engineering and creating a payload that will go to the moon. Through this program we will also be engaging with the community by doing stem activities and post them through our page on facebook. Our team name is The Moon Rangers, and the activity shown here is a baking soda rocket that Simulates average acceleration, and provides insight on a mock rocket launch through built up pressure made by the chemical reaction with vinegar and baking soda.
